Understanding Air Express Courier Services

Air express courier services specialize in rapid and secure transportation of packages, documents, and freight across international borders. These services are designed to provide fast and reliable delivery, often with real-time tracking and monitoring. When choosing an air express courier service for US-Canada-Mexico shipping, consider factors such as delivery speed, customs clearance, and package security. Reputable courier services like UPS, FedEx, and DHL offer a range of shipping options, including express, ground, and freight services, to cater to diverse business needs.

Navigating Customs and Regulations

One of the most significant challenges in international shipping is navigating customs and regulations. The US, Canada, and Mexico have unique customs requirements, duties, and taxes that must be complied with to avoid delays and penalties. To ensure smooth customs clearance, it’s essential to work with an air express courier service that has expertise in international shipping and compliance. They can help you prepare the necessary documentation, such as commercial invoices and certificates of origin, and guide you through the customs process. Additionally, consider using a courier service that offers automated customs clearance, which can save you time and reduce the risk of errors.

Choosing the Right Air Express Courier Service

With numerous air express courier services operating in the US, Canada, and Mexico, selecting the right one can be overwhelming. When evaluating courier services, consider factors such as delivery speed, pricing, and customer support. Look for services that offer real-time tracking, flexible shipping options, and a strong network of distribution centers. It’s also crucial to assess the courier service’s experience in handling international shipments, particularly in the US-Canada-Mexico corridor. Some popular air express courier services in this region include UPS, FedEx, DHL, and Purolator, each offering a range of shipping solutions tailored to specific business needs.

Streamlining Your Shipping Process

To optimize your air express courier experience, consider implementing a few strategic shipping practices. First, ensure that you accurately weigh and measure your packages to avoid additional charges. Second, use proper packaging materials to protect your goods during transit. Third, take advantage of online shipping tools and software to streamline your shipping process, track packages, and manage customs documentation. By adopting these best practices, you can reduce shipping errors, save time, and improve overall customer satisfaction.
